# Initiate the connection to the Impact Delivery Instance

Connect between your Impact Store Application with the Impact Delivery Instance to exchange data.

## Before you begin

Important:  
A named contact administrator must be allocated to perform the installation and implementation of the Impact Store Application. The person initiating registration may not be the named contact administrator.

* The named contact administrator must have an Impact role for both the Impact Store Application and the Impact Delivery Instance to configure the integration of data.
* The named contact administrator performs the configuration starting with a registration email sent from the Impact Squad.
* The registration email contains a direct link to the IDI provider connection form.

Role required: An Impact role

## Procedure

1. [Install the Impact Store Application from the ServiceNow Store](https://servicenow-prod.fluidtopics.net/ebLaIbK4S0yPsffOmEJW3w "Follow these instructions to install the Impact Store Application.").
2. Log in to the Impact Delivery Instance to initiate the Impact Store Application instance registration.
3. Navigate to Activity CenterInstance registration.
4. Select Add instance.  
   The Initiate instance registration page loads.
5. Complete the form.  
   {#initiate-the-connection-impact-delivery-instance__table_rp1_tj2_1fc__entry__2}

   | Field | Description |
   |-|-|
   | Instance type | Production or non-production |
   | Instance to register | Name of the instance to be registered |
   | Impact Store Application instance | URL to the Impact Store Application Note: The URL should auto-populate, otherwise, contact your Impact Squad for assistance. |
   | Contact (administrator who receives the email to complete setup) | * Named contact administrator that is allocated to perform the installation and implementation of the Impact Store Application. * Must have Impact roles for both IDI and the Impact Store App {#initiate-the-connection-impact-delivery-instance__ul_owh_4k2_1fc} |

6. Select Initiate registration.  
   The registration information is displayed along with the generated registration link. The details are also emailed to the named contact administrator.
